Some popular African dishes that have been making waves in Qatari businesses in New Zealand include Jollof rice, a flavorful one-pot rice dish cooked with tomatoes, peppers, and spices; fragrant West African stews such as egusi soup and peanut soup; and tender grilled meats seasoned with aromatic spice blends.
